4. INTRODUCTION :
Video conferencing is an online technology that
allows users in different locations to hold face-to-
face meetings without having to move to a single
location together. It is a technology that allows
users in different locations to hold real-time face-
to-face meetings, often at little to no cost. There
are many ways to utilize video conferencing
technology, such as company meetings, job
training sessions, or addressing board members.
There are a variety of ways video conferencing
can be conducted- such as using smartphones,
tablets, or via desktop computers.
5. EXISTING METHODS :
Video chat apps can give you a virtual presence at
physical events you can't attend. Video chat apps
bridge the gaps, and keep you connected with the
people that matter all without having to leave the
house. The best video chat app overall and one
that is especially popular now is Zoom Meeting,
which can be used on desktop and mobile alike
Zoom comes in free and paid tiers. The free option
supports calls of up to 100 participants, though
sessions with three or more individuals on the line
are limited to 40 minutes. It can even run within a
desktop browser window if you don't want to
download the app to your machine.
6. EXISTING METHODS :
Skype is a good alternative to Zoom. It's a bit
easier to use, but also works across various
platforms and costs nothing at the outset. It even
allows you to call landlines and cell numbers at
reasonable rates, supports texting and can
conduct real-time translation. Google Duo is an
app that comes preinstalled on the vast majority of
Android phones these days, and has essentially
become Google's answer to Apple's FaceTime. It's
easy to use, just like FaceTime, and offers a quick
shortcut to calling Google Home devices built in.

8. PROPOSED METHOD WITH
ARCHITECTURE :
Channel bandwidth between your video
conferencing server and conference participants.
That’s the most common issue. For example, your
colleague started downloading large amounts of
data and reduced network resources for the video
meeting. Or you’ve been running a video
conference on your smartphone and got in a very
crowded space - and you provider is unable to
maintain the same speed and connection quality.
